New Jersey's internet gambling revenue hits another record at $197 million in March, despite in-person winnings at Atlantic City casinos struggling. Sports betting also saw almost $1.33 billion worth of bets taken during the month, powered by the March Madness college basketball tournament. The combined revenue from online gambling, sports betting, and in-person casino winnings reached over $526 million.
